At Hotel The Mitsui Kyoto, a Luxury Collection Hotel & Spa, guests can embark on a truly pampering spa journey with a set of unique spa treatments featuring original massage oils and a visit to the Thermal Spring. Body scrubs, facials, foot baths, massages and men's services are available, as well as scalp and hair treatments. For a truly private and immersive spa experience, guests can make use of the hotel's private onsen, which includes an enclosed wet living space and a dedicated Japanese garden, with room service available during their stay. The source of the thermal spring, where guests are asked to wear swimsuits for bathing, is a natural hot spring located 1000m directly below the hotel property.

The Ritz-Carlton Kyoto is home to a luxury spa that offers a range of treatments inspired by local traditions and crafted with luxury ESPA products. The spa features seven treatment rooms, including one spa suite, as well as a relaxation room and a 20-meter swimming pool. Guests can unwind in the steam room or dry sauna, or enjoy a cup of Matcha green tea. The spa's signature Ryokucha Serenity Ritual incorporates antioxidant-rich green tea leaves from Kyoto's Uji region, while the Kyoto Bamboo Ritual uses heated bamboo stalks and warm oil to improve flexibility. The Ultimate Body Experience combines a body wrap and massage for ultimate results, and the Higashiyama Vigor treatment uses powerful ESPA essential oils and warm volcanic stones to release tight muscles and ease headaches and eye strain.

Four Seasons Hotel Kyoto boasts one of the largest hotel spas in the city, offering a range of facilities and services to help you relax and rejuvenate. The spa occupies two floors and features a 20-meter indoor pool and large whirlpool, as well as a fitness center for cardio and weight training. With seven treatment rooms and a range of packages, signature treatments, body treatments, massages, facials, and treatments for men, there is something for everyone at this luxury spa. The hotel also offers nail services to help you complete your relaxation journey. Among the spa's most popular treatments is the Tatcha Akari Golden Glow Facial, which enhances the skin's natural luminosity with time-honoured botanicals and centuries-old Japanese acupressure techniques. The Zen Mind and Spirit treatment uses full-body, therapeutic massages and a soothing sake bath to help you find your Zen.

The Westin Miyako Kyoto boasts a luxurious spa, SPA KACHO, featuring the natural hot spring 'Kyoto Keage Onsen'. The spa has both indoor and semi-open-air baths, separate lounges for men and women, and a steam room. The Westin's "Feel Well" ethos is reflected in the spa's restorative atmosphere, with traditional Japanese hot spring baths surrounded by peaceful garden views and sounds of waterfalls and birdsong. The spa offers a range of treatments and services, including massages, facials, eye treatments and couple's massages, using a combination of traditional Japanese healing practices and modern techniques. Spa rituals, such as the Awaken Spa Ritual and the Sunset Spa Ritual, are designed to restore energy balance and promote relaxation. The Le Jardin Sothys is a skin care salon and day spa incorporating Japanese style and tradition for total renewal. Roku Kyoto, LXR Hotels & Resorts' The Roku Spa is a peaceful sanctuary tucked away in the Takagamine foothills, offering guests year-round access to an outdoor thermal pool and indoor fitness center and spa treatment rooms. The thermal pool, which draws natural hot spring water from the adjacent Shozan Resort Kyoto grounds, is Kyoto's only outdoor natural onsen pool and provides a relaxing escape against a backdrop of changing mountain scenery. The spa's treatment rooms offer guests the opportunity to unwind and relax with soothing treatments. The thermal pool is open from 8:00am to 9:00pm and requires a reservation.

Indulge in a relaxing spa experience at the Onyado Nono Kyoto Shichijo. The spa, "Renka no Yu," offers separate facilities for men and women with a bedrock bath. Soak in the cozy spa located on the first floor and rejuvenate your mind and body.

For men, there are indoor and outdoor baths, pot baths, silky baths, stone baths, hinoki wood baths for bath meditation, dry sauna, cold water bath, bench beside bath and a waterfall shower bath. Women can enjoy indoor and semi-outdoor baths, pot baths, silky baths, rock baths, hinoki baths, dry sauna and a nano steam sauna. The spring quality is a simple alkaline spring.

Hyatt Regency Kyoto's Riraku Spa and Fitness is a haven of relaxation and wellness in the heart of the city. The spa offers a range of treatments based on both Eastern and Western traditions, incorporating Shiatsu, acupuncture, moxibustion, and aromatherapy. Highly trained therapists provide consultations and treatments tailored to each guest's needs. The spa is open from 10:00am to 7:00pm, and offers various types of treatments: Japanese acupuncture, moxibustion and Shiatsu massage, YON-KA phyto-aromatic therapy, Shiseido Qi treatments based on medical Qigong philosophies, and Therapeutic Organic Spa, a dry bath using hinoki powder and extracts from other natural ingredients. In addition to these treatments, the spa also offers body and facial massages and foot therapy.

The Thousand Kyoto boasts a spa that offers an escape from the chaos of everyday life. It features a calming atmosphere enhanced by soft music and provides a comfortable experience for the senses. The spa is based on the theme of meditation, allowing guests to forget about their daily lives and indulge in a rich and tranquil moment. The spa also incorporates Kyoto's unique culture and traditions into its treatments and menus, offering spa treatments filled with local materials, traditions and culture.

The spa offers hot baths, rock baths and dry saunas for men, as well as a variety of spa treatments centered around tea, charcoal and incense. The spa follows the philosophy of Roku-ne Sei, which is a traditional Japanese concept that aims to purify the six roots of the mind, body and spirit. Guests can indulge in charcoal treatments that focus on different types of charcoal, including charcoal from Kyoto's mountain villages and highly-hardened Kishu charcoal sticks. Spa treatments using Uji tea, a tea with a history of 800 years, and other tea products are also available to help with beauty and health from both the inside and outside of the body.

The spa offers the Kyo no Omotenashi treatment, which is a body and facial combination, as well as the Black Charcoal Warm Stone and Oil Body treatment that uses charcoal hot stones for a relaxing massage. The JYOU Charcoal-rich treatment is a combination of a foot scrub with azuki beans and mulberry leaves, a body oil massage using warm black charcoal stones and a cherry blossom and charcoal facial. The Zen total program incorporates many Kyoto ingredients, including a body scrub using black rice and a head massage with an herbal ball blended with green tea.

Guests have free access to the spa's hot baths, rock baths and other enriching activities while using the spa treatments. The spa offers a peaceful and tranquil escape, where guests can focus on purifying their body and mind and restoring balance to their spirit.

At Spa Trinity of Hotel Monterey Kyoto, guests are transported to a penthouse oasis on the 13th floor. This top floor spa features natural spring water that is pumped from 1000m below the city, offering a unique experience to soothe the senses, bestow beauty and vitality, and promote the natural balance of the body, spirit and mind.

Relax in the warm bath and let the healing powers of nature take effect as you rejuvenate your body. Afterwards, enjoy a quiet moment in the spa lounge, with its stunning views of Kyoto and the mountains beyond. At the Body Care Room, guests can indulge in soothing services for both body and soul. The Esthetique Salon offers a variety of pampering esthetique and body care treatments. The Bedrock Bath, available exclusively for ladies, is a popular detoxification treatment that guests can enjoy to cleanse and purify their body and soul.
